Best National Parks Near Adel, GA

Congaree National Park is known for its old-growth bottomland hardwood forest, which is one of the last remaining examples of this ecosystem in the United States. The park is named after the Congaree River, which runs through it. The park offers visitors a range of recreational opportunities, including hiking, camping, fishing, and canoeing. The park's Cedar Creek Canoe Trail offers visitors the chance to explore the park by canoe or kayak, with rental equipment available at the park. Congaree National Park is also home to a diverse array of wildlife, including white-tailed deer, river otters, and woodpeckers. The park offers ranger-led programs, including guided hikes and talks, as well as a Junior Ranger program for kids. Overall, Congaree National Park offers visitors the chance to experience a unique ecosystem and explore the natural beauty of central South Carolina.

Popular State Parks Near Adel, GA

Reed Bingham State Park, General Coffee State Park, and Suwannee River State Park are three state parks located in southern Georgia, United States. Reed Bingham State Park has hiking and biking trails, picnic areas, and a campground. Visitors can explore the park's diverse wildlife, including alligators, deer, and bald eagles. The park offers a range of educational programs and special events, such as guided nature walks and birdwatching tours. General Coffee State Park features a variety of recreational opportunities, including hiking and biking trails, fishing, and boating. Visitors can also explore the park's heritage farm, which showcases 19th-century farming techniques and has live farm animals. The park offers a range of educational programs and special events, such as historic reenactments and music festivals. Suwannee River State Park is a 1,800-acre park located in Live Oak, Florida, on the border with Georgia. It is named after the Suwannee River, which runs through the park and offers opportunities for fishing, canoeing, and kayaking. The park offers a range of educational programs and special events, such as guided nature walks and stargazing events. These three state parks offer visitors a range of outdoor recreation opportunities, cultural experiences, and educational programs. Whether you are looking to explore Georgia's diverse wildlife, learn about 19th-century farming techniques, or paddle down the Suwannee River, these parks have something for everyone.

National Forests Near Adel, GA

Osceola National Forest, Apalachicola National Forest, Ocala National Forest, and Tuskegee National Forest are four national forests located in the southeastern United States. Osceola National Forest features a variety of recreational opportunities, including hiking and biking trails, camping, fishing, and hunting. Visitors can also explore the forest's natural beauty, which includes swamps, rivers, and wetlands. The forest offers a range of educational programs and special events, such as guided nature walks and birdwatching tours. Apalachicola National Forest is known for its diverse ecosystems, which include longleaf pine forests, swamps, and blackwater rivers. The forest offers a range of recreational opportunities, including hiking, fishing, and hunting. Visitors can also explore the forest's unique features, such as the Apalachicola River Bluffs and the Bradwell Bay Wilderness Area. Ocala National Forest is known for its springs, lakes, and rivers, which offer opportunities for swimming, boating, and fishing. The forest also has hiking and biking trails, picnic areas, and a campground. The forest offers a range of educational programs and special events, such as guided nature walks and stargazing events. Tuskegee National Forest is known for its rugged terrain and diverse wildlife, including the endangered red-cockaded woodpecker. The forest offers a range of recreational opportunities, including hiking, fishing, and hunting.

Must-see Monuments and Landmarks Near Adel, GA

Near Adel, Georgia, you can visit two important national sites. The Andersonville National Historic Site commemorates a Civil War prison camp that was infamous for the terrible conditions in which its prisoners were kept. This site commemorates the infamous Confederate prison camp of the same name The Jimmy Carter National Historic Site commemorates the life of Jimmy Carter, the 39th President of the United States. Visitors will learn about Carter's childhood in rural Georgia, his time as governor and president, and his work since leaving office. These places are not to be missed by history lovers.

How do I properly navigate and park a Class C mot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ces in Adel, GA?

When navigating and parking a Class C motorhome rental in urban areas or tight spaces, it's important to take your time and plan your route beforehand. Familiarize yourself with the dimensions of the motorhome and the height and width restrictions of the roads you'll be traveling on. When it comes to parking, look for designated spots or parking garages that can accommodate the size of your RV. Always pay attention to signage and be aware of any towing restrictions in the area.

Do I need to know any weight or height restrictions when driving a Class C motorhome rental in Adel, GA?

Yes, it's important to be aware of weight and height restrictions when driving a Class C motorhome rental in Adel, GA. Many bridges and overpasses have low clearance levels that may not accommodate the height of your RV. Additionally, be mindful of the weight of your vehicle and ensure that you're not exceeding any weight limits on the roads you're traveling.

What fuel efficiency considerations do I need to consider when driving a Class C motorhome rental, and how can I minimize the impact on my fuel costs?

Class C motorhome rentals are generally less fuel-efficient than smaller vehicles, so it's important to be mindful of your fuel usage. To minimize fuel costs, try to stick to slower speeds and avoid idling or rapid acceleration. Planning out your route ahead of time can also help you save fuel by avoiding unnecessary detours or backtracking.
